Preparing for IFPR
A new prudential regime for MiFIDinvestment firms in the United Kingdom is just six months away and will requirecareful preparation by relevant entities. Lucy Hadrill and EmmaRadmore set out what we know so far and what firms should be working on.

January 2022 will see the arrival of theFinancial Conduct Authority’s new prudential regime for UK investment firmsauthorised
under the Markets in Financial Instruments Directive (MiFID) as it still applies in UK law.The UK Investment Firm Prudential
Regime (IFPR) represents a major shake-up for FCA investment firms and,with just over six months to go, it is crucial that
firms prepare adequatelyfor the new regime.
